WebApr 27, 2010 · Uesugi Kagekatsu-Kagetkatsu became the head of the Uesugi clan after the Otate no Ran. This was a civil war between Kahekatsu and Uesugi Kagetora to decide who would inherit the clan after the death of Uesugi Kenshin. WebWhen the Otate no Ran ended, which as far as Kanetsugu was concerned it couldn't end soon enough, the Uesugi clan was left as a hollow shell of itself. The Uesugi succession war, started by theHojo pretender Kagetora,had weakened the once proud Uesugi clan to the point that even an upstart like the Oda clan could steal some of the Uesugi's land.
